What is a Python LLM?

A Python LLM job involves working with Large Language Models (LLMs) using Python to develop, fine-tune, and deploy AI models. Responsibilities may include data preprocessing, prompt engineering, model optimization, and integration with applications. Professionals in this role often work with frameworks like TensorFlow, PyTorch, or Hugging Face Transformers. They may also contribute to improving model efficiency, reducing bias, and ensuring ethical AI usage.

What are some common challenges faced by Python LLM engineers in their daily work?

Python LLM Engineers often encounter challenges related to optimizing model performance, managing large datasets, and adapting models to specific business needs. Working with large-scale language models requires balancing computational resource limitations with the need for high accuracy and efficiency. Collaboration with data scientists, product managers, and DevOps engineers is routine to ensure seamless model integration and deployment. Staying updated on the latest advancements in NLP and continuously improving models based on user feedback are also important aspects of the role.
